I have a python Kivy app which is using torch package. After I compiled it using buildozer android debug, installed the APK and tried to run the application, I received the following error:
OSError: dlopen failed: library "/data/user/0/com.example.app/files/app/_python_bundle/site-packages/torch/lib/libtorch_global_deps.so" not found .
During my search online I encountered issue #1538 in kivy/buildozer, where @misl6 mentioned that torch is not a plain-python package, so it will need a recipe in order to be cross-compiled.
Is it possible to add this recipe? IMHO it will be very valuable, especially these days, when we see a lot of ML applications.
